15th edition of the fun run in Stuttgart-Heumaden with half marathon, 10.3 km and 5.5 km routes, plus the TSV Heumaden Family Sports Festival for their 125th anniversary
In 2026, the 15th Heumadener Volkslauf coincides with the 125th anniversary of TSV Heumaden — one of the oldest sports clubs in Stuttgart's Sillenbuch district. TSV is celebrating both events with a particularly festive program: the traditional fun run on Sunday morning and the grand Family Sports Festival in the afternoon. This double celebration makes the 2026 event one of the biggest sporting dates in southern Stuttgart.

Heumaden, with around 13,000 inhabitants, is a district of Stuttgart's Sillenbuch borough — located southeast of the city center, on the border with Ostfildern and at the edge of the Filder plateau. With its Stadtbahn (light rail) connection (U7), Heumaden is easily accessible. The district offers a mix of residential areas, green spaces, and the characteristic Filder plateau, which allows for flat route sections for the fun run.

Family Sports Festival: Free admission. Catering with set prices (Bratwurst €4, Maultaschen €6, Beer €4, Coffee + Cake €4).
By Stadtbahn (light rail): U7 from Stuttgart Hbf to Heumaden (15 minutes), then a 10-minute walk to the Sportanlage Untere Hasenwedel. By car: B27/Bundesstraße Tübingen-Stuttgart, exit Heumaden, then follow signs for the sports facility. Parking available at the sports park.
07:30 AM: Bib pickup and registration. 09:00 AM: Start of Sanwald Half Marathon (21.1 km). 09:30 AM: Start of 10.3 km run. 10:00 AM: Start of 5.5 km fun run. 11:30 AM: Family Sports Festival begins. Award ceremony afterwards.
Online via raceresult and runtix.com, or directly on tsv-heumaden.de. Entry fees: 5.5 km approx. €12, 10.3 km approx. €17, Half Marathon approx. €25. Early bird discounts. Late registration on Sunday possible with a surcharge.
From 11:30 AM, free admission. Catering with Swabian specialties. Children's games and demonstrations by TSV departments.
